table.retroplanning{border-collapse:collapse}table.retroplanning tr.hauteurTache{height:32px}table.retroplanning th,table.retroplanning td{border:1px solid #efefef}table.retroplanning>tbody>tr:nth-child(2){background-color:#2f87c3;color:white}table.retroplanning>tbody>tr:nth-child(2)>td>div,table.retroplanning>tbody>tr:not(:first-child)>td:nth-child(2)>div{height:32px;overflow:hidden;line-height:32px}table.retroplanning>tbody>tr:not(:first-child)>td{padding-left:5px;padding-right:5px}table.retroplanning>tbody>tr:not(:first-child)>td:nth-child(2)>div{width:150px;height:30px}table.retroplanning>tbody>tr:not(:first-child)>td:nth-child(3)>div,table.retroplanning>tbody>tr:not(:first-child) td:nth-child(4)>div{width:115px}table.retroplanning>tbody>tr:first-child>td:first-child{border:0}table.retroplanning>tbody>tr:last-child>td{border:0}table.retroplanning>tbody>tr:nth-child(1)>td:nth-child(2){vertical-align:top;padding:0;border:0}table.retroplanning div.detail-tache>:first-child,table.retroplanning div.detail-alerte>:first-child{font-weight:bold}table.retroplanning div.detail-tache>:last-child,table.retroplanning div.detail-alerte>:last-child{margin-left:20px}table.retroplanning div.detail-alerte.isoler-alertes-et-actions{margin-top:10px}table.retroplanning div.jours{width:500px;overflow-x:auto;border-left:1px solid #efefef}table.retroplanning div.jours table{border-collapse:collapse;border-left:0}table.retroplanning div.jours table tr:nth-child(2) div{width:20px}table.retroplanning div.jours table tr th{text-align:center}table.retroplanning div.jours table tr:first-child th{background-color:#2f87c3;color:white}table.retroplanning div.jours table th,table.retroplanning div.jours table td{border:1px solid #efefef}table.retroplanning div.jours table td.jour-occupe{padding:2px 0}table.retroplanning div.jours table td.jour-occupe div{height:26px}table.retroplanning div.jours table td.jour-occupe div.couleur-tache{background-color:#2fc3b5}table.retroplanning div.jours table td.premier-jour-occupe{padding-left:2px;padding-right:0}table.retroplanning div.jours table td.premier-jour-occupe div{border-top-left-radius:3px;border-bottom-left-radius:3px}table.retroplanning div.jours table td.dernier-jour-occupe{padding-left:0;padding-right:2px}table.retroplanning div.jours table td.dernier-jour-occupe div{border-top-right-radius:3px;border-bottom-right-radius:3px}table.retroplanning div.jours table td.premier-jour-occupe.dernier-jour-occupe{padding-left:2px;padding-right:2px}table.retroplanning div.jours table .aujourdhui{background-color:#2f87c3}table.retroplanning div.jours table .weekend{background-color:#cfcfcf}table.retroplanning div.jours table .seance{background-color:#c32f3d}table.retroplanning .popover-title{background-color:#2f87c3;color:white}div.retroplanning-legende .aujourdhui{background-color:#2f87c3}div.retroplanning-legende .weekend{background-color:#cfcfcf}div.retroplanning-legende .seance{background-color:#c32f3d}